Three Tar Heels each scored hat tricks to help No. 1 UNC beat Clemson 17-7 in the ACC Tournament semifinals in Charlotte Friday and advance to Sunday’s championship game.

Goals from Chloe Humphrey, Marissa White and others staked UNC to a 4-1 lead at the end of the first quarter, and that lead grew to 10-2 at halftime on an Olivia Vergano goal with 1:42 remaining. The Tigers would never get closer than seven goals for the rest of the evening.
Vergano, White and Humphrey each tied for the team lead with three goals apiece, with Humphrey adding three assists. Her sister, Ashley, tallied a team-high five assists to tie Chloe with six points. For Chloe, it’s the 14th time in 17 games this season she’s scored at least three goals. For Ashley, it’s her fourth straight game and 10th in the last 12 with at least four assists.
UNC is now 17-0 on the season and will play for its eighth ACC championship when it faces either Stanford or Boston College in the title game. The Tar Heels have not won the ACC Tournament since 2022.
